Meaning and Definition

chelqah (khel-kaw') n-f. 1. (properly) smoothness 2. (figuratively) flattery 3. also an allotment [feminine of H2506] KJV: field, flattering(-ry), ground, parcel, part, piece of land (ground), plat, portion, slippery place, smooth (thing). Root(s): H2506

Original Word
חֶלקָה
Transliteration
chelqah
Derivation
First root strongs: 2506
Morphology
noun fem

Usage Excerpts

First 25 linked usage excerpts for Strong's H2513.

Genesis 27:16 Old Testament, KJV
And she put the skins of the kids of the goats upon his hands, and upon the smooth of his neck:
Genesis 33:19 Old Testament, KJV
And he bought a parcel of a field, where he had spread his tent, at the hand of the children of Hamor, Shechem's father, for an hundred pieces of money.
Deuteronomy 33:21 Old Testament, KJV
And he provided the first part for himself, because there, in a portion of the lawgiver, was he seated; and he came with the heads of the people, he executed the justice of the LORD, and his judgments with Israel.
Joshua 24:32 Old Testament, KJV
And the bones of Joseph, which the children of Israel brought up out of Egypt, buried they in Shechem, in a parcel of ground which Jacob bought of the sons of Hamor the father of Shechem for an hundred pieces of silver: and it became the inheritance of the children of Joseph.
Ruth 2:3 Old Testament, KJV
And she went, and came, and gleaned in the field after the reapers: and her hap was to light on a part of the field belonging unto Boaz, who was of the kindred of Elimelech.
Ruth 4:3 Old Testament, KJV
And he said unto the kinsman, Naomi, that is come again out of the country of Moab, selleth a parcel of land, which was our brother Elimelech's:
2 Samuel 14:30 Old Testament, KJV
Therefore he said unto his servants, See, Joab's field is near mine, and he hath barley there; go and set it on fire. And Absalom's servants set the field on fire.
2 Samuel 14:31 Old Testament, KJV
Then Joab arose, and came to Absalom unto his house, and said unto him, Wherefore have thy servants set my field on fire?
2 Samuel 23:11 Old Testament, KJV
And after him was Shammah the son of Agee the Hararite. And the Philistines were gathered together into a troop, where was a piece of ground full of lentiles: and the people fled from the Philistines.
2 Samuel 23:12 Old Testament, KJV
But he stood in the midst of the ground, and defended it, and slew the Philistines: and the LORD wrought a great victory.
2 Kings 3:19 Old Testament, KJV
And ye shall smite every fenced city, and every choice city, and shall fell every good tree, and stop all wells of water, and mar every good piece of land with stones.
2 Kings 3:25 Old Testament, KJV
And they beat down the cities, and on every good piece of land cast every man his stone, and filled it; and they stopped all the wells of water, and felled all the good trees: only in Kirharaseth left they the stones thereof; howbeit the slingers went about it, and smote it.
2 Kings 9:21 Old Testament, KJV
And Joram said, Make ready. And his chariot was made ready. And Joram king of Israel and Ahaziah king of Judah went out, each in his chariot, and they went out against Jehu, and met him in the portion of Naboth the Jezreelite.
2 Kings 9:25 Old Testament, KJV
Then said Jehu to Bidkar his captain, Take up, and cast him in the portion of the field of Naboth the Jezreelite: for remember how that, when I and thou rode together after Ahab his father, the LORD laid this burden upon him;
2 Kings 9:26 Old Testament, KJV
Surely I have seen yesterday the blood of Naboth, and the blood of his sons, saith the LORD; and I will requite thee in this plat, saith the LORD. Now therefore take and cast him into the plat of ground, according to the word of the LORD.
1 Chronicles 11:13 Old Testament, KJV
He was with David at Pasdammim, and there the Philistines were gathered together to battle, where was a parcel of ground full of barley; and the people fled from before the Philistines.
1 Chronicles 11:14 Old Testament, KJV
And they set themselves in the midst of that parcel, and delivered it, and slew the Philistines; and the LORD saved them by a great deliverance.
Job 24:18 Old Testament, KJV
He is swift as the waters; their portion is cursed in the earth: he beholdeth not the way of the vineyards.
Psalms 12:2 Old Testament, KJV
They speak vanity every one with his neighbour: with flattering lips and with a double heart do they speak.
Psalms 12:3 Old Testament, KJV
The LORD shall cut off all flattering lips, and the tongue that speaketh proud things:
Psalms 73:18 Old Testament, KJV
Surely thou didst set them in slippery places: thou castedst them down into destruction.
Proverbs 6:24 Old Testament, KJV
To keep thee from the evil woman, from the flattery of the tongue of a strange woman.
Isaiah 30:10 Old Testament, KJV
Which say to the seers, See not; and to the prophets, Prophesy not unto us right things, speak unto us smooth things, prophesy deceits:
Jeremiah 12:10 Old Testament, KJV
Many pastors have destroyed my vineyard, they have trodden my portion under foot, they have made my pleasant portion a desolate wilderness.
Amos 4:7 Old Testament, KJV
And also I have withholden the rain from you, when there were yet three months to the harvest: and I caused it to rain upon one city, and caused it not to rain upon another city: one piece was rained upon, and the piece whereupon it rained not withered.
